After the completion of the operation (including culling, disinfection and cleanup) in the affected regions of India, there have been no further reports of the presence of the HPAI (highly pathogenic Avian Influenza) virus. Eventually, the country has been declared free from Avian Influenza (H5N1) w.e.f 3rd September 2019 which has already been notified by OIE,” Joint Secretary Upamanyu Basu wrote to the affected states.
